Key Points
• Honest self-analysis is key.
• Expand your vocabulary for growth.
• Interpersonal skills are essential.
• Understand others for better communication.
• Social skills are crucial for success.
Best Quotes
00:50 - 01:05
• "Adding vocabulary is probably the single greatest thing you can do to increase the available sort of opportunities to think about things that you've maybe not have never thought about before."
01:42 - 01:57
• "Social skills are really tough because you are now not only dealing with your own mind, which in and of itself on a good day, is a hard tiger to wrestle, but you are now dealing with the minds of others."
02:59 - 03:13
• "Understanding who they are and where they are in their sort of developmental journey and kind of their background and their history and, and maybe their idiosyncrasies is going to be a, a skill that was worth its weight in gold."
03:21 - 03:27
• "You're not gonna be able to go off and live on an island by yourself at some point, you're gonna need a skillset you don't have."
03:32 - 03:41
• "You're gonna need help even, even if you are sort of a maximally agent person, if you have the most capacity."
04:12 - 04:18
• "The development of that second skill set, the social skill is going to be absolutely crucial in your journey forward."
